La imagen puede ser una representación.
Consulte las especificaciones para obtener detalles del producto.
EFM32GG11B120F2048GQ64-B

EFM32GG11B120F2048GQ64-B

Product Overview

Category

The EFM32GG11B120F2048GQ64-B belongs to the category of microcontrollers.

Use

This microcontroller is commonly used in various electronic devices and systems for controlling and processing data.

Characteristics

  • High-performance 32-bit ARM Cortex-M4 core
  • Low power consumption
  • Large memory capacity (2048 KB Flash, 128 KB RAM)
  • Wide operating voltage range (1.71V to 3.8V)
  • Rich peripheral set (UART, SPI, I2C, GPIO, etc.)
  • Advanced energy management system
  • Integrated security features

Package

The EFM32GG11B120F2048GQ64-B is available in a compact Quad Flat No-Lead (QFN) package.

Essence

This microcontroller is designed to provide efficient and reliable control and processing capabilities for a wide range of applications.

Packaging/Quantity

The EFM32GG11B120F2048GQ64-B is typically sold in reels or trays, with a quantity of 250 units per reel/tray.

Specifications

  • Microcontroller Family: EFM32 Giant Gecko 11
  • Core: ARM Cortex-M4
  • Clock Speed: Up to 72 MHz
  • Flash Memory: 2048 KB
  • RAM: 128 KB
  • Operating Voltage Range: 1.71V to 3.8V
  • Operating Temperature Range: -40°C to +85°C
  • Digital I/O Pins: 64
  • Analog Input Channels: 16
  • Communication Interfaces: UART, SPI, I2C, USB
  • Timers/Counters: 6
  • ADC Resolution: 12-bit
  • PWM Outputs: 6
  • Package Type: QFN
  • Package Dimensions: 9mm x 9mm

Detailed Pin Configuration

The EFM32GG11B120F2048GQ64-B microcontroller has a total of 64 pins. The pin configuration is as follows:

  • Pins 1-8: Digital I/O Pins
  • Pins 9-24: Analog Input Pins
  • Pins 25-32: Communication Interface Pins (UART, SPI, I2C)
  • Pins 33-40: Timer/Counter Pins
  • Pins 41-48: PWM Output Pins
  • Pins 49-64: Power Supply and Ground Pins

Functional Features

  • High-performance processing capabilities
  • Low power consumption for energy-efficient operation
  • Extensive memory capacity for data storage and program execution
  • Versatile communication interfaces for seamless integration with other devices
  • Advanced energy management system for optimized power usage
  • Integrated security features to protect sensitive data
  • Flexible I/O options for interfacing with external components

Advantages and Disadvantages

Advantages

  • Powerful processing capabilities enable complex applications
  • Low power consumption extends battery life in portable devices
  • Ample memory capacity allows for extensive data storage
  • Versatile communication interfaces facilitate connectivity
  • Energy management system optimizes power usage
  • Integrated security features enhance data protection
  • Flexible I/O options provide versatility in design

Disadvantages

  • Relatively high cost compared to simpler microcontrollers
  • Steeper learning curve for programming and development
  • Limited availability of alternative models with similar specifications

Working Principles

The EFM32GG11B120F2048GQ64-B microcontroller operates based on the ARM Cortex-M4 core architecture. It executes instructions stored in its Flash memory and processes data using its integrated peripherals. The microcontroller communicates with external devices through its various communication interfaces, such as UART, SPI, and I2C. It utilizes its energy management system to optimize power consumption and prolong battery life. The integrated security features ensure the protection of sensitive data.

Detailed Application Field Plans

The EFM32GG11B120F2048GQ64-B microcontroller finds applications in various fields, including but not limited to: - Industrial automation - Internet of Things (IoT) devices - Consumer electronics - Medical devices - Automotive systems - Home automation

In industrial automation, this microcontroller can be used for controlling machinery, monitoring sensors, and collecting data. In IoT devices, it enables connectivity and processing capabilities for smart home devices, wearables, and environmental monitoring systems. In consumer electronics, it powers advanced features in smartphones, tablets, and gaming consoles. In medical devices, it facilitates precise control and data processing for diagnostic equipment and implantable devices. In automotive systems, it enables efficient engine control, driver assistance systems, and infotainment systems. In home automation, it provides the intelligence for controlling lighting, HVAC systems, and security systems.

Detailed and Complete Alternative Models

While the EFM32GG11B120

Enumere 10 preguntas y respuestas comunes relacionadas con la aplicación de EFM32GG11B120F2048GQ64-B en soluciones técnicas

Sure! Here are 10 common questions and answers related to the application of EFM32GG11B120F2048GQ64-B in technical solutions:

  1. Question: What is the EFM32GG11B120F2048GQ64-B?
    Answer: The EFM32GG11B120F2048GQ64-B is a microcontroller from Silicon Labs' EFM32 Giant Gecko 11 series, designed for embedded applications.

  2. Question: What are the key features of the EFM32GG11B120F2048GQ64-B?
    Answer: Some key features include a 32-bit ARM Cortex-M4 core, 120 MHz clock speed, 2 MB flash memory, 256 KB RAM, and various peripherals like UART, SPI, I2C, ADC, etc.

  3. Question: What are the typical applications of the EFM32GG11B120F2048GQ64-B?
    Answer: This microcontroller is commonly used in industrial automation, smart energy, home automation, IoT devices, motor control, and other embedded systems.

  4. Question: How can I program the EFM32GG11B120F2048GQ64-B?
    Answer: You can program the microcontroller using the Silicon Labs' Simplicity Studio IDE, which supports C/C++ programming languages and provides a range of development tools.

  5. Question: Can I use the EFM32GG11B120F2048GQ64-B for low-power applications?
    Answer: Yes, the EFM32GG11B120F2048GQ64-B is designed for low-power operation, with multiple energy modes and features like Sleep, Deep Sleep, and Hibernate.

  6. Question: Does the EFM32GG11B120F2048GQ64-B support communication protocols like UART and SPI?
    Answer: Yes, the microcontroller has built-in UART, SPI, I2C, and other communication peripherals, making it suitable for interfacing with various devices.

  7. Question: Can I expand the memory of the EFM32GG11B120F2048GQ64-B?
    Answer: No, the EFM32GG11B120F2048GQ64-B has fixed flash memory and RAM sizes, which cannot be expanded externally.

  8. Question: What is the operating voltage range of the EFM32GG11B120F2048GQ64-B?
    Answer: The microcontroller operates at a voltage range of 1.62V to 3.8V, making it compatible with a wide range of power supply options.

  9. Question: Does the EFM32GG11B120F2048GQ64-B have any security features?
    Answer: Yes, the microcontroller provides hardware encryption, secure bootloading, and other security features to protect sensitive data and code.

  10. Question: Where can I find more resources and documentation for the EFM32GG11B120F2048GQ64-B?
    Answer: You can find detailed datasheets, application notes, and other resources on Silicon Labs' official website or through their technical support channels.

Please note that the specific details and answers may vary based on the manufacturer's documentation and specifications.